Officers were called to the High Street just after 1pm on Thursday 22nd August, following reports of a collision involving a black Range Rover car and a pedestrian, near the Aldeburgh Fish & Chip shop.
The pedestrian – a man – sustained leg injuries and was taken to Ipswich Hospital by land ambulance for treatment.
Anyone with CCTV, a doorbell camera, or who has a dash camera who was driving in the area around the time of the collision, is asked to review their footage for anything that may be relevant.
Witnesses or anyone with any information should contact Suffolk police Roads Policing Team, quoting CAD 144 of 22 August.
